The Reverence of Ali: A Spiritual Ode

Nusrat Fateh Ali Khan's song "Ali Maula, Ali Maula" is a profound expression of devotion and reverence towards Ali, the cousin and son-in-law of Prophet Muhammad. The lyrics are steeped in Sufi mysticism, celebrating Ali as a spiritual guide and a symbol of divine truth. The repeated invocation of Ali's name throughout the song underscores the deep spiritual connection and the belief in Ali's intercessory power. The song opens with the declaration of Ali as the master and the singer as his humble servant, willing to sacrifice a thousand lives for Ali's name. This sets the tone for the rest of the song, emphasizing the singer's unwavering devotion and the exalted status of Ali in the spiritual hierarchy.

The song also references historical and legendary events that highlight Ali's bravery and strength. For instance, the mention of the Fort of Khaibar trembling at Ali's name alludes to the famous battle where Ali demonstrated his unparalleled valor by uprooting the fort's door and using it as a shield. This imagery serves to elevate Ali's status as a heroic and almost mythical figure, whose very name commands respect and awe. The lyrics also celebrate Ali's role as a spiritual leader, describing him as the "King of the brave" and the "lion of God," further solidifying his revered position in the Sufi tradition.

The song's spiritual depth is further enriched by its emphasis on the transformative power of Ali's name. The lyrics suggest that chanting Ali's name can remove suffering, reveal the secrets of existence, and bring one closer to God. This reflects a core belief in Sufism, where the remembrance of God and his saints is seen as a path to spiritual enlightenment and inner peace. The song concludes with a powerful assertion that without the love of Ali, one's desires and prayers remain unfulfilled, and true realization of God is impossible. This underscores the centrality of Ali in the spiritual journey of the believer, making "Ali Maula, Ali Maula" not just a song, but a heartfelt prayer and a testament to the enduring legacy of Ali in Islamic mysticism.
